X-Men: Gold #32

Writer: Marc Guggenheim Artist: Pere Perez Publisher: Marvel Comics Release Date: July 18, 2018 Cover Price: $3.99 Critic Reviews: 4 User Reviews: 12
7.1Critic Rating
7.0User Rating

DARK RACHEL SAGA!
•  You may have known her as Rachel Grey...as Phoenix...as Prestige...but all of that is over.
•  Only THE HOUND remains! And you better pray she hasn't caught your scent!
•  A seismic shift in status quo for one of X-MEN GOLD's charter members starts here!
